Jerry Eze recounts ordeal during EFCC alleged money laundering probe

Pastor Jerry Eze has opened up about his emotional ordeal during a six month investigation by the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ission over alleged money laundering. He spoke at the Jerry Eze Foundation Business Grant Award Ceremony in Abuja while reacting to recent comments by EFCC chairman Ola Olukoyede about the case. Eze, lead pastor of Streams of Joy International, said the period of the probe was deeply distressing for him. He recalled calling fellow pastors, including Poju Oyemade and Pastor Sarah, to ask what he had done wrong and why he was being targeted when he believed he had done nothing. According to him, the investigation weighed heavily on his mind even though he was confident he had no reason to fear. Yewa honours ex IGP Egbetokun for discipline and integrity

Yewa leaders and residents in Ogun State have celebrated former Inspector General of Police Kayode Adeolu Egbetokun for a distinguished career built on discipline, integrity and service. The civic reception, themed celebrating a life of service integrity and leadership, was held at Yewa Frontier Hotel in Ilaro and organised by the Yewa People Development Council in partnership with the Yewa Traditional Council. Ogun State Governor Dapo Abiodun, represented by Secretary to the State Government Kehinde Onosanya, described the event as a historic gathering that showcased Yewaland’s culture of gratitude and unity. He said the state is proud to honour sons and daughters who bring respect to Ogun and Nigeria. Togo: Call for Integrity Over Power Longevity

Dans une tribune engagée, le journaliste togolais Rodrigue Ahégo critique avec vigueur la tendance à mesurer le succès politique uniquement à la durée passée au pouvoir. Il y voit une dérive profonde de la vie publique, marquée par une quête de longévité dépourvue de sens et de valeurs. S’appuyant sur une réflexion attribuée à Abraham Lincoln, il rappelle que l’essentiel ne réside pas dans la quantité d’années vécues, mais dans leur contenu. Dans ce cadre, il dénonce une scène politique togolaise dominée, selon lui, par des logiques de conservation du pouvoir plutôt que par une véritable volonté de servir le bien commun. L’auteur évoque une crise morale où les institutions et les pratiques sociales seraient fragilisées par des comportements opportunistes. Tinubu salutes Bisi Akande’s national legacy at 87

President Bola Tinubu has paid glowing tribute to elder statesman Chief Bisi Akande on his 87th birthday, describing him as a pillar of Nigeria’s democracy and a builder of modern party politics. In a special message, Tinubu praised the former Osun State governor and pioneer National Chairman of the All Progressives Congress (APC) for his life of service, sacrifice and unwavering commitment to progressive ideals.​ Tinubu recalled Akande’s journey from his early career as an accountant with British Petroleum to key roles in public service, including Secretary to the Government and Deputy Governor of old Oyo State before becoming governor of Osun between 1999 and 2003. AU anti graft board seeks youth partnership to fight corruption

The African Union Advisory Board Against Corruption has pledged to deepen collaboration with young people across the continent in order to tackle corruption and build a future based on integrity and justice. Chairperson Kwami Edem Senanu made the commitment in Arusha, Tanzania, in a statement marking International Anti Corruption Day 2025.​ Senanu described Africa’s youth as future custodians of the continent who are not only victims of corruption and illicit financial flows but also powerful agents of change. He warned that corruption undermines development, erodes public trust and blocks human progress by stealing resources and opportunities.​ Citing estimates by Mo Ibrahim, he noted that Africa loses around 125 billion dollars every year to corruption. Ato Forson Urges NDC to Uphold Integrity and Accountability in Government.

Dr. Cassiel Ato Forson, the incoming majority leader in Ghana’s next parliament, has called on the National Democratic Congress (NDC) to prioritize integrity, probity, and accountability as it prepares to form the new government. Speaking during parliament’s first sitting post the December 7 elections, Dr. Forson emphasized the importance of people-centered policies that place the needs of Ghanaians above political interests.In his address, he warned against repeating the mistakes of the outgoing Akufo-Addo/Bawumia administration. "We cannot be like this NPP government," he said, urging the NDC to act with transparency and avoid serving the elite and their associates. He stressed that the incoming government must focus on delivering policies that benefit ordinary Ghanaians.
